how would a ATI Mobility Radeon HD 3650 - 256 MB and a Intel Core 2 Duo P8600 2.4 GHz processor work for games?

it also has 2 gigs of ram. I mostly want to know if it would be able to run games like counter strike source and team fortress 2 on high settings.

It would work just fine with slightly older games. Don't expect to run high graphics settings over 1280x800 resolution in more modern games. It really depends on what genre and game era of games you play. For example, a Source Engine game such as Half Life 2 would run wonderfully at maximum settings up to maybe 1920x1200. Assuming this is a laptop because you are using an ATI mobility Radeon video card, your laptop will run out of battery very fast if you use anything less than 9-cell batteries. Don't expect miracles. Laptops are for portability, desktops are for gaming and performance.
